What is Light Therapy for Acne?
Light therapy for acne uses different wavelengths of light to target acne-causing bacteria and reduce inflammation on the skin. There are two main types of light used in this therapy: blue light and red light. Each has a unique effect on the skin, working together to clear breakouts and promote healing.
- Blue light: Targets the Propionibacterium acnes bacteria, which is often responsible for acne. This type of light helps kill the bacteria on the surface of the skin, reducing acne breakouts.
- Red light: Focuses on reducing inflammation and promoting collagen production. It helps soothe the skin, accelerates healing, and can minimize acne scarring.
By combining these two types of light, light therapy works on both the root causes of acne and the visible effects, resulting in clearer, healthier-looking skin.
How Does Light Therapy for Acne Work?
Light therapy works by using specific wavelengths of light that penetrate the skin at varying depths. When you undergo a light therapy session, the skin is exposed to these wavelengths, which help target the underlying causes of acne.
The process is non-invasive, and most treatments last around 20 to 30 minutes. You’ll typically relax under the light in a controlled environment, and the treatment is often pain-free with minimal to no discomfort. The light works by stimulating various biological processes, including the killing of acne-causing bacteria and the reduction of inflammation.

What to Expect During a Light Therapy Session
If you're considering light therapy for acne, you might be wondering what the experience will be like. Here’s what you can expect during a typical session:
- Preparation: Your skin will be thoroughly cleansed before the session to remove any dirt, oil, or makeup.
- Treatment: You will sit or lie down comfortably while the light device is positioned near your skin. You may be given protective glasses to wear during the session to shield your eyes from the light.
- Duration: The treatment typically lasts between 20 to 30 minutes, depending on the type of therapy being used and the area of your skin being treated.
- Post-Treatment: After your session, you can resume your normal activities, as there is no downtime required. However, it’s essential to protect your skin from sun exposure and follow any post-treatment care instructions provided by your skincare provider.
Post-Treatment Care for Light Therapy
While light therapy is a low-maintenance treatment, taking care of your skin after each session will help ensure the best results. Here are some essential tips for post-treatment care:
- Moisturize Regularly: Keep your skin hydrated with a gentle, non-comedogenic moisturizer.
- Avoid Sun Exposure: Always use sunscreen to protect your skin from UV damage.
- Avoid Harsh Products: Avoid using strong acids, exfoliants, or other irritating products immediately after your session.
- Stay Consistent: For the best results, stick to your light therapy treatment schedule and follow any additional skincare advice provided by your expert.
How Many Sessions Are Needed?
The number of light therapy sessions required will vary depending on the severity of your acne and your skin's response to the treatment. Many people start with two to three sessions per week and then reduce the frequency as their Acne Treatment in Dubai. Most see noticeable results after about 4 to 6 weeks of consistent treatment.
